A 3 phase voltage protector monitors the voltage across all three phases of a power supply. If your operations rely on heavy equipment, motors, or sensitive electronics running on a three-phase supply, then a 3 phase voltage protector is essential. Three-phase power is often found in factories, offices, and big buildings.
